Risk Factors for Environmental Pollution with Dioxin-Containing Compounds

Abstract

Introduction. It has been demonstrated that the use of 2,4-D herbicide contaminates the environment with polychlorinated compounds, including dioxins. Additional risk factors for population health and the environment include climatic conditions of Siberia, processes of translocation of compounds from soil to plants, their ability to reach the human body along trophic chains and to have a toxic effect. The objective of this study was to analyze the behavior of the 2,4-D herbicide and dioxins in the environment and to justify health risk factors. Materials and methods. We used the method of gas chromatography-mass spectrometry that combines high efficiency of separation of impurities, the possibility of determining their molecular composition, selectivity of recording, and high sensitivity. We used a chromatographic method to determine residual amounts of the 2,4-dichlorophenoxyacetic acid amine salt (2,4-D) in soil, feed, and food of plant and animal origin. The calculation of average and statistical errors of indicators was performed using t-test in MS Excel. Results. Contamination of water of open reservoirs of the Irkutsk Region with the 2,4-D herbicide amine salt was found in concentrations as high as 7.7 μg/L with a positive sample count of 49%. In spring and summer, the water of open reservoirs is also polluted. In soils, the 2,4-D amine salt is immobile, concentrated in the surface layer at the level of 0.42–0.37 mg/kg. The maximum total soil concentration of dioxins reached 1,479 ng/kg exceeding the maximum permissible soil concentration of dioxins by 306 times. The maximum concentration of dioxins in feed was found at the end of the growing season (317–322 ng/kg). Dioxins accumulate in fat-containing food; thus, measured dioxin concentrations in butter averaged 680.6 ng/kg demonstrating a 10-fold excess of the permissible level. The estimated daily intake of dioxins with food can be as high as 26.2 pg/kg, which is 2.6 times higher than the permissible daily dose. We conducted the environmental and medico-hygienic analysis of outcomes of using the effective herbicide that poses a serious danger to human health due to the possibility of dioxin formation. We identified risk factors and substantiated the daily dose of dioxins for humans as a temporary value.
